The Beginning from the End

Lindsay Roberts

In Psalm 32:8, God says, I will instruct you and teach you in the way you should go; I will guide you with My eye.

Wouldn’t you like to have God Himself open your eyes, the God who sees and knows everything? He said He knows the beginning from the end. He sees everything. He sees when a sparrow falls. He even numbers the hairs on your head. This God who knows and sees absolutely, positively, everything—every breath you breathe, every step you take—says He will direct you with His eyes.

Psalm 91:12 says that He doesn’t even want us to dash our foot against a stone! In verse 13 we read, You shall tread upon the lion and the cobra, the young lion and the serpent you shall trample underfoot.

The way He does it is with our spirit man. If we will open our eyes and open our spirit, He is talking. The Holy Spirit is interceding for us 24 hours a day, 7 days a week.

“Thank You, Father, that You’re for us and not against us. Thank you, Father, that you are a good God, that You’ve not turned Your back on us. You take every situation we are in the midst of and You turn it around for our good, for Your purpose and for Your plan. Amen.”
